V-Nose Cargo Trailer ?
I haul a 14 foot cargo trailer with a normal nose (flat) and my fuel mileage goes way down regardless of load. My question for those that have experience with these is this; Do the V-nose cargo trailers do any better? I am thinking about making mine a V-nose if it helps increase mileage substantially.

This is a controversey in the trailer industry. Common sence would say that it would be a huge help over the flat front trailers. Wind tunnel studies have shown very little difference though because of the dead air area at the rear of your tow vehicle. The front of the trailer is so to speak, riding in the wake.
To make this even more confusing the real drag of the trailer actually comes from the rear of it. The flat top and sides on conventional trailers creates a vaccuum at the back of the trailer that actually is pulling you backwards. In Europe where fuel prices have been insane since the end of WWII, several trailer manufacturers have compensated for this on their enclosed trailers. We have been spoiled in this country though and most didn't really care about mileage, just a big truck with a big trailer. To see an example of this technology you can look up Brenderup Horse Trailers. They are the only company in this country that I know of using this in their trailers. They are 1-2 horse trailers that are specifically designed to be pulled safely behind a even a 4 cylinder car. From personal experience I can tell you that I have had people using mine that have loaded 2 draft horses in it and pull it with a mini van and it is amazingly easy to handle and stop.

So basically whatever I do to the front of the trailer isn't going to do much with the vacuum effect pulling on the rear end. That does make sense I just hadn't considered it.
It probably wouldn't be worth the money or time to convert the nose.

I have also seen 6" wide strips that people put up the sides and on the top of the back of there trailers. They have a > pattern up them that acts as a spoiler. But I don't think you would recoup the cost of doing any of this from your MPG savings unless you live in the truck and trailer.
